This Curt Class I hitch is built from fully welded, square-tube steel and rated for 2,000 lbs gross trailer weight and 200 lbs tongue weight. That’s plenty of strength for light-duty towing, small trailers, or a bike rack setup. The heavy-duty construction gives you confidence that what’s behind your vehicle is staying put wherever you go.
You don’t need special tools or a lift to get this hitch mounted. It bolts directly in place using the included hardware—no welding involved. The precision, robotic welding ensures a consistent fit, which makes lining it up and tightening it down straightforward for a DIY project in your driveway or garage.
The gloss black powder coat finish sits over a protective base coat to keep rust away and the hitch looking sharp. The coating seals out moisture and road salt so the steel underneath stays solid year after year. Clean up is simple too—just rinse off dirt and it’s ready for the next trip.
The 1-1/4" receiver size works with standard Class I accessories like lightweight cargo carriers, bike racks, and drawbars. Whether you’re hauling gear for a weekend trip or attaching a small trailer, the receiver gives you the flexibility to add what you need when you need it. Drawbar, pin, and clip are sold separately so you can choose exactly what fits your setup best.

Finally finished the install today. Went pretty-much by the book with one important exception: YOU MUST REMOVE THE BUMPER COVER TO GET A TORQUE WRENCH ON THE 18MM NUTS THAT CONNECT THE HITCH TO THE RECEIVER. No way around this. I tried for hours with crows foot and different wrenches. Getting the bumper cover off is not that bad if you know how. R+R the bumper cover adds about two hours to the install if you KNOW HOW TO REMOVE WITHOUT TEARING TABS. NOT TRIVIAL. Lots of bad information and incomplete instructions on YouTube about removing the bumper cover. Be careful not to tear the loops on the cover. After screws are out, tail lights are out, wedge screwdrivers on either side of the black fixtures underneath the tail lights and release cover from these fixtures THEN pull cover toward back of vehicle not up or out. Use silicone spray if you like. Otherwise youre like me and buying special adhesive for polypropylene and suffering with a bumper cover repair. Yuck.
